Scheduling a DOT drug or alcohol test in Tilton, GA is simple through our local department at (800) 221-4291 or online. Register online by selecting the test and completing the necessary form before visiting the testing center.
When you enter your zip code, it helps us find the nearest testing facility for your selected test in Tilton, Georgia. You'll receive a donor pass by email, detailing where to go and what to bring, and while appointments aren’t usually necessary, registration and payment must be completed in advance.
Our labs are SAMHSA-certified, with tests reviewed by our in-house Medical Review Officers (MRO), ensuring thorough and precise results.
